How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Cowgill?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Cowgill Studio Apartments | $827 | $650 | $975 |
Cowgill 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,292 | $645 | $3,088 |
Cowgill 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,638 | $752 | $3,386 |
Cowgill 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,124 | $1,066 | $7,753 |
Cowgill 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,012 | $2,969 | $3,059 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Cowgill Apartments
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Cowgill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Cowgill is $1,628.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Cowgill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Cowgill is a 2,050 square feet unit starting from $2,499 at Arden Homes at Staley.
What is the average size for Cowgill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Cowgill is currently at 773 sq ft.
